reference.RepoObject_ReferenceTree_referenced - V

type: V ( view ), modify_date: 2021-12-16 11:41:19

RepoObject_guid: 65CDA946-459D-EB11-84F6-A81E8446D5B0

Description

Examples

Entity Diagram

entity-reference.repoobject_referencetree_referenced

Columns

Table 1. Columns of reference.RepoObject_ReferenceTree_referenced - V
PK Column Name Data Type NULL? ID

1

uniqueidentifier

NULL

2

int

NULL

3

int

NULL

4

uniqueidentifier

NULL

5

uniqueidentifier

NULL

nvarchar(261)

NULL

nvarchar(257)

NULL

int

NULL

char(2)

NULL

nvarchar(261)

NULL

nvarchar(257)

NULL

int

NULL

varchar(2)

NULL

Foreign Key Diagram

entity_1_1_fk-reference.repoobject_referencetree_referenced

References

Object Reference Diagram - 1 1

entity_1_1_objectref-reference.repoobject_referencetree_referenced

Object Reference Diagram - Referenced - 30 0

entity_30_0_objectref-reference.repoobject_referencetree_referenced

Object Reference Diagram - Referencing - 0 30

entity_0_30_objectref-reference.repoobject_referencetree_referenced

Column Reference Diagram

entity_1_1_colref-reference.repoobject_referencetree_referenced

Indexes

PK_RepoObject_ReferenceTree_referenced

Column Details

_

RepoObject_guid

1

RepoObject_guid

uniqueidentifier

NULL

Referenced_Depth

2

Referenced_Depth

int

NULL

Referencing_Depth

3

Referencing_Depth

int

NULL

Referenced_guid

4

Referenced_guid

uniqueidentifier

NULL

Referencing_guid

5

Referencing_guid

uniqueidentifier

NULL

Referenced_fullname

Referenced_fullname

nvarchar(261)

NULL

Referenced_fullname2

Referenced_fullname2

nvarchar(257)

NULL

referenced_is_DocsOutput

referenced_is_DocsOutput

int

NULL

Referenced_type

Referenced_type

char(2)

NULL

Referencing_fullname

Referencing_fullname

nvarchar(261)

NULL

Referencing_fullname2

Referencing_fullname2

nvarchar(257)

NULL

referencing_is_DocsOutput

referencing_is_DocsOutput

int

NULL

Referencing_type

Referencing_type

varchar(2)

NULL

sql_modules_definition

reference.RepoObject_ReferenceTree_referenced - V script
--bad performance
CREATE View reference.RepoObject_ReferenceTree_referenced
As
Select
    tree.referenced_fullname
  , tree.referenced_fullname2
  , tree.Referenced_guid
  , tree.referenced_is_DocsOutput
  , tree.referenced_type
  , tree.referencing_fullname
  , tree.referencing_fullname2
  , tree.Referencing_guid
  , tree.referencing_type
  , tree.referencing_is_DocsOutput
  , tree.Referenced_Depth
  , tree.Referencing_Depth
  , tree.RepoObject_guid
From
    repo.RepoObject_gross                                                                          As ro
    Cross Apply reference.ftv_RepoObject_ReferenceTree_referenced ( ro.RepoObject_guid, 100, 100 ) As tree
Where
    ro.is_in_reference = 1
sql